Northern Railway's Jammu division has decided to extend the services of special reserved trains running between New Delhi and Shri Mata Vaishno Devi Katra due to a heavy passenger rush. Railway officials shared this update on Wednesday, January 21, 2026. The trains will now run four more trips in each direction, with the final service scheduled for January 27.

Delhi-Vaishno Devi Trains
According to officials, Train No. 04081, which runs from New Delhi to Shri Mata Vaishno Devi Katra, will operate these additional trips from January 23 to January 26. In the return direction, Train No. 04082, running from Shri Mata Vaishno Devi Katra to New Delhi, will operate from January 24 to January 27. Earlier, these special trains were scheduled to run for a limited period, with Train No. 04081 operating from December 27, 2025, to January 17, 2026, and Train No. 04082 from December 28, 2025, to January 18, 2026.
Extension of Services
Railway officials said the decision to extend the services was taken because the trains have seen almost full occupancy during their earlier runs. The strong response from passengers highlighted that there was a continued need for these special services, especially during the busy travel season.
Special Reserved Trains
Senior Divisional Commercial Manager Uchit Singhal explained that the special reserved trains have been helpful not only for passengers travelling to and from Jammu and Kashmir, but also for those boarding or getting down at stations along the route. These include important stations such as Jalandhar Cantt., Ludhiana, and Ambala Cantt., which see a large number of travelers.
Due to high demand and positive response, Northern Railway decided to extend the train services once again. Passengers planning to travel are advised to check the updated timetable and train details before starting their journey to avoid any inconvenience.
